Description

March 2022: check for current shower pricing, ask first about overnight parking in enclosed ranch area.

The restaurant Mauricio’s is next door to the Cactus Hotel. We went in for some food and it turns out they have hot showers for 25per person and flush toilets! There is kind of a little ranch beside the restaurant, they let us park for the night for free. We did go back for more food later to be polite. Great spot to spend a night!

Stopped in to ask if I could stay in my van for the night. They were very accommodating and put me in a fenced and gated area behind the restaurant. No charge for camping, but I did have a very nice meal in the restaurant to thank them for their hospitality.

Simple overnight spot with plenty of space to park. Several truckers parked here throughout the night. There is consistent highway noise through the night so heads up on that. The restaurant staff is incredibly kind and outgoing. They do not speak English so have your Spanish ready. No Tmobile or Verizon service but Starlink worked like a champ.

nice for the night! had dinner in the restaurant and asked if we could stay the night while paying the bill. she said yes and we stayed in the enclosed ranch area. we're in a 24' camper, no tow. wouldn't go much bigger. there's a large turnout on the north side of the restaurant, not certain if that would be a spot for bigger rigs. we bought a couple of entrées in the restaurant (130$ each). a bit pricey but not shabby for peace of mind. donkeys braying and dogs barking at odd hours, otherwise quiet for being off the highway.
